> Thanks for reminding me about the missing man page entry. Patch #6374 contains a --tempdir blurb for the man page: https://savannah.nongnu.org/patch/index.php?6374 > When --tempdir is not specified the normal TMPDIR and > other environment variables are usedWhile double-checking the precedence of the switch and the variable, I noticed that environment variables are not being handled properly on my development workstation. I reported this as Bug #22021:
https://savannah.nongnu.org/bugs/?22021The duplicity-0.4.6 release is the last that honors the TMPDIR, TEMP, and TMP environment variables on my Ubuntu Gutsy sandbox.
